Zara Smile is a South London alt-folk artist whose music combines diaristic writing, experimental structures and orchestral detail. ‘Fight Back’ examines imposter syndrome and the conflict between resignation and the decision to keep showing up. The arrangement uses changing time signatures, folk instrumentation, strings and intermittent horns before building towards a larger chorus. Zara Smile’s influences include Black Country, New Road, Laura Marling, Joni Mitchell, 2000s emo and Riot Grrrl punk. A background in theatre informs their vivid storytelling and stage presence. Zara Smile was selected for Come Play With Me Records’ Next Up North development programme, supporting artists of marginalised genders and sexualities from northern England.
